Contracted rates reduce per-pallet costs by approximately 11%, with a projected annual saving of mid six figures. Transition costs, including warehouse reconfiguration and dual-running for eight weeks, are front-loaded into Q2. Service-level penalties have been negotiated at stricter thresholds than the outgoing agreement. Finance should note the revised accrual schedule and adjust forecasts accordingly. The broader commercial rationale for the change is summarised in the note below.

management briefing: Headcount on the Belix team goes from 60 to 93 by the end of November. Gross margin on Belix came in at 23 percent against a plan of 47 percent.

Quick heads-up on Pinwheel UI versioning: we cut a minor release every sprint, and anything touching component props needs a changeset file in the PR. No changeset, no merge — the bot will nag you. Majors are rare and go through the design council first. The full policy, with examples of what counts as breaking, lives on the internal page below.

wiki page, bahip-yahip: https://grafana.qirvanlabs.corp/browse/display/projects/cc3a1b9dbfc9

// Fixture: zero-downtime migration for the Opaline orders table.
// Simulates the expand/contract pattern: new column added,
// dual-writes enabled, backfill runs, old column dropped.
// Support note: if customers report missing fields mid-migration,
// the backfill worker is still draining — do not restart it.
// Rollback is safe only before the contract phase; after that,
// escalate to the Meridian platform crew.
// To replay this fixture against the staging migrator,
// authenticate with the token below.

login token, yajeg-fawif: eyJhbGciOiJIUzI1NiIsInR5cCI6IkpXVCJ9.eyJzdWIiOiIEdPQYnZXaZIn0.HSRTnYZBx0Qc